Glyburide failed to establish that perinatal risk remained within the acceptable margin versus insulin
Maternal hypoglycemia was observed more often with glyburide, and randomized-trial meta-analysis also found more neonatal hypoglycemia and large-for-gestational-age births. Medication choice and maternal-fetal monitoring require specialist care.
What the
research shows
Grade C. The INDAO perinatal composite occurred in 27.6% with glyburide versus 23.4% with insulin, an absolute difference of +4.2 points. The upper bound of the one-sided 97.5% CI was +10.5 points, exceeding the prespecified +7-point noninferiority margin (P=.19). Glyburide therefore failed to establish that it remained within the acceptable range. This is not the same as proving statistically significant inferiority.

Useful facts when choosing a product

  • Glyburide is an oral sulfonylurea glucose-lowering drug.
  • The trial was limited to gestational diabetes still requiring medication after 10 days of diet therapy.
  • Placental transfer varies among sulfonylureas, so the result should not be generalized across the class.

What the research actually shows

Thirteen French university hospitals randomized 914 women, 460 to glyburide and 454 to insulin, in an open-label trial. The prespecified primary analysis was per protocol in 809, 367 versus 442; the other analysis population assessed consistency. The primary composite was macrosomia, neonatal hypoglycemia, or hyperbilirubinemia. Funding came from the French Ministry of Health Programme Hospitalier de Recherche Clinique, with Assistance Publique–Hôpitaux de Paris as public sponsor. No commercial pharmaceutical funding or free study drug was reported.

Counterpoint. The result did not prove statistically significant inferiority; it failed to prove that glyburide was acceptably no worse than insulin.

03

Evidence Table

StudyDesignSampleFundingEndpointResultWeight
Study 1Multicenter open-label randomized noninferiority trial442French Ministry of Health PHRC public grant; AP-HP public sponsorPerinatal composite of macrosomia, neonatal hypoglycemia, or hyperbilirubinemia27.6% vs 23.4%, difference +4.2 points, one-sided 97.5% CI upper bound +10.5 points; noninferiority P=.19Pivotal noninferiority evidence
Study 2RCT subgroup analysis within 24 studies, including 11 RCTs11Systematic review; mixed funding across included trialsMaternal and neonatal hypoglycemia, LGA, and other outcomesRCT subgroup found more maternal hypoglycemia and LGA with glyburide; overall pooled neonatal hypoglycemia OR 1.42 (95% CI 1.03 to 1.95)Contextual synthesis of safety outcomes
Study 3Randomized trial of glyburide versus insulin404As reported in the original paperPrimary glycemic control; secondary individual perinatal complicationsLGA 12% vs 13% and neonatal hypoglycemia 9% vs 6%; no significant differences in individual complications; concluded clinically effective alternativeEarlier contrary-direction trial without a prespecified noninferiority test

Receipt — 3 References

All 3 cited sources were verified for existence at the original page (as of 2026-08-26).

Sénat MV, Affres H, Letourneau A, et al. Effect of Glyburide vs Subcutaneous Insulin on Perinatal Complications Among Women With Gestational Diabetes. JAMA. 2018;319:1773-1780. PMID: 29715355.
checked
Helal KF, Badr MS, Rafeek MES, et al. Can glyburide be advocated over subcutaneous insulin for perinatal outcomes of women with gestational diabetes? Arch Gynecol Obstet. 2020;301:19-32. PMID: 31989292.
checked
Langer O, Conway DL, Berkus MD, Xenakis EM, Gonzales O. A comparison of glyburide and insulin in women with gestational diabetes mellitus. N Engl J Med. 2000. PMID: 11036118.
